For more information, please contact Benjamin.Carlson@law.villanova.edu. Filed October 16, 1998 UNITED STATES COURT OF APPEALS FOR THE THIRD CIRCUIT Nos. 97-3581, 97-3582 JEFFREY E. JOHNSON; BRUCE HOWARD SHORE, Appellants in No. 97-3581 v. MARTIN F. HORN; RAYMOND J. SOBINA, Appellants in No. 97-3582 On Appeal from the United States District Court for the Western District of Pennsylvania (D.C. No. 96-cv-00318J) Argued: June 10, 1998 Before: BECKER, Chief Judge, ALDISERT and WEIS, Circuit Judges (Filed: October 16, 1998) ORDER AMENDING SLIP OPINION IT IS HEREBY ORDERED that the Slip Opinion filed in these cases on July 28, 1998, be amended as follows: Page 21, line 1: Delete "enjoining" and substitute therefore "constituting an injunction and declaratory judgment requiring." BY THE COURT, /s/ Ruggero J. Aldisert Circuit Judge
